OnePlus 13R may add main camera and telephoto lens

what you need to know

  • OnePlus 13R is expected to get not one but two camera upgrades, according to latest leak
  • The main camera of the mid-range phone is expected to be a 50MP Sony LYT-700 lens.
  • The OnePlus 12R’s 2MP macro lens is expected to be ditched in favor of a Samsung JN5 lens, which will serve as a 50MP telephoto lens.

With less than a week to go before the official launch of the OnePlus 13R, we’re now getting a closer look at the specs of the mid-range smartphone. While the OnePlus 13 is widely known due to its launch in China, the OnePlus 13R has more of a mystery. It’s loosely based on the OnePlus Ace 5, but has a number of unique tweaks. According to the latest leaks and rumors, the OnePlus 13R will feature major camera upgrades over the Ace 5 and its predecessor, the OnePlus 12R.

Leaker Yogesh Brar on X (formerly Twitter) has shared the rumored OnePlus 13R camera specs. The main camera is a 50MP Sony LYT-700 lens, the sensor size is 1/1.56 inches, and it uses a stacked CMOS image sensor. It comes with an 8MP ultrawide lens, which appears to be the same sensor used by last year’s OnePlus 12R. Finally, the third camera sensor is a 50MP Samsung JN5 lens with 2x optical zoom.
